I have a 77 Buick Electra 4 door. Does anyone know how to disable the rear window roll down limits? Is this something that could be as easy as setting a bolt or brackt to a different level or is this a full design built in?
Im thinking that just one of those design flaws, they had to limit the window drop to avoid the door latching mechanism. a lot of cars in that era you couldn't wind the rear windows all the way down
You may be right. What I didn't think about before asking this question was the rear door does cut off sharply toward the hinge below the latch. There isn't enough physical space for it to drop all the way.
